Position: Project and Fleet Intern (La Crosse, WI)

Project and Fleet Intern (La Crosse, WI)

The Project and Fleet Intern will have a variety of responsibilities that will support the rental and project support coordinator and the fleet coordinator.

Project & Fleet Intern Responsibilities:

  • Schedule services with local service centers
  • Assist with vehicle and trailer licensing and registration
  • Assist with applying QR codes to all equipment
  • Data entry of rental information into Dispatcher
  • Tracking current rental and hour meter report
  • Filing and organizing rental agreements
  • Perform assigned work tasks and projects
  • Additional duties as assigned

Project & Fleet Intern

Qualifications:

  • Currently in pursuit of 2 or 4 year degree in Supply Chain, Business Administration, or a related field.
  • Prior office or internship experience preferred
  • Valid driver’s license
  • Ability to follow instructions and perform tasks safely and correctly.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office, on computers and other electronic devices
  • Strong interpersonal skills; must be a self-starter, highly organized, and creative.
  • Superior time management and organizational capabilities, including the ability to accurately benchmark project length, deliver on deadlines.

Who is Brennan?

J.F. Brennan Company, Inc. (Brennan) is a100-year-old,family-owned company that specializes in water-based environmental remediation andmarine construction headquartered in La Crosse, WI that offers our employees growth, challenging work, empowerment, and meaningful work.

Brennan is known for tackling complex maritime projects, providing unique solutions through teamwork and collaboration, and maintaining a family-orientated culture.
